The mayor of Villar de Cañas refuses to resign despite being expelled from the PP

by time news

The mayor of Villar de Cañas (Cuenca), José María Saiz, is not going to resign. He has said so after the Popular Party suspended him from militancy for insulting the Minister of Equality, Irene Montero. He will stay as mayor until his term ends and he has not ruled out running in the municipal elections on May 28 with another party. “I have to finish the legislature”, he has explained to elDiarioclm.es.

In addition, he has also indicated that the Popular Party of Castilla-La Mancha has not notified him that he has to leave the Mayor’s Office of the town of Cuenca. “If they tell me, I’ll have to do it, but if not, I’m not going to do it,” she specified. On the other hand, and as EFE has advanced, the mayor claims to have received “many offers” from other parties for the upcoming elections. “But I don’t know right now, I haven’t even thought about it,” he admits to this medium.

Sources from the regional Popular Party point out that it would only stop representing the formation within the local government if it leaves the municipal group or if it is voted to leave it.

The PP of Castilla-La Mancha suspended this mayor from militancy, who in an interview insulted the Minister of Equality, Irene Montero, of whom he said that “she has sores in her mouth from sucking pigtails.” With this decision, and as confirmed by party sources, Saiz can no longer be the party’s candidate for mayor of this town but can be for another party. The provincial PP of Cuenca must now name another head of the list.

His expulsion was announced by the Popular Party through a statement and one day before 8M, International Women’s Day, after the Committee on Rights and Guarantees of the formation made this decision. They explain that, following the deadlines indicated by procedures of this type and in response to the allegations presented by him in the file, it is agreed to initiate disciplinary proceedings against Saiz “for the facts related to the statements about a minister of the Government of Spain”.

The president of the PP in Castilla-La Mancha, Paco Núñez, stated, regarding the decision to expel him, that the party “has done its job” and asked the PSOE and the regional secretary of the Socialists, Emiliano García-Page, to proceed along the same lines and expel the mayor of Valdepeñas, Jesús Martín, “who has seriously insulted the PP spokeswoman” in this town from the party.
